区块链技术企业招聘后端工程师常见问题解析.docxVIP

  • 0
  • 0
  • 约3.25千字
  • 约 11页
  • 2026-03-08 发布于福建
  • 举报

区块链技术企业招聘后端工程师常见问题解析.docx

第PAGE页共NUMPAGES页

2026年区块链技术企业招聘后端工程师常见问题解析

一、单选题(共10题,每题2分)

1.在区块链技术中,以下哪一项是实现分布式账本共享的关键技术?

A.哈希链

B.共识机制

C.P2P网络

D.加密算法

2.对于区块链后端工程师,以下哪种数据库最不适合处理高频交易场景?

A.LevelDB

B.PostgreSQL

C.Redis

D.MongoDB

3.在区块链智能合约开发中,以下哪种语言最常用于以太坊生态?

A.Python

B.Solidity

C.Java

D.Go

4.若需在区块链上实现高性能的读写操作,以下哪种共识机制可能不适用?

A.PoS(权益证明)

B.PBFT(实用拜占庭容错)

C.PoW(工作量证明)

D.Raft(共识算法)

5.在分布式区块链系统中,以下哪种技术可有效解决节点同步延迟问题?

A.Gossip协议

B.Merkle树

C.Bloom过滤

D.CAP定理

6.区块链后端开发中,以下哪种方法最适合处理大规模数据的分片(Sharding)?

A.链下存储

B.委托权益证明(DPoS)

C.数据分片技术

D.跨链桥

7.若需在区块链上实现零知识证明(ZKP)功能,以下哪种编程框架可能适用?

A.Web3.js

B.StarkNet

C.Django

D.Flask

8.在区块链节点同步过程中,以下哪种技术最常用于优化区块传输效率?

A.IPFS

B.IPLD

C.BitTorrent

D.Swarm

9.对于需要高可用性的区块链后端服务,以下哪种负载均衡方案最不适用?

A.Nginx

B.HAProxy

C.DockerSwarm

D.IP地址轮询

10.在区块链智能合约审计中,以下哪种工具最常用于静态分析?

A.Ganache

B.Mythril

C.Truffle

D.Remix

二、多选题(共5题,每题3分)

1.区块链后端开发中,以下哪些技术可提高系统安全性?

A.多重签名

B.拜占庭容错算法

C.加密哈希链

D.数据分片

E.安全审计

2.在分布式区块链系统中,以下哪些因素会影响节点同步性能?

A.网络带宽

B.共识机制复杂度

C.存储容量

D.节点数量

E.数据加密级别

3.区块链智能合约开发中,以下哪些工具可能用到?

A.Remix

B.Truffle

C.Hardhat

D.EthereumStudio

E.TensorFlow

4.若需在区块链上实现高性能交易处理,以下哪些技术可能适用?

A.共识机制优化

B.局部链技术

C.数据压缩

D.跨链互操作性

E.缓存机制

5.在区块链后端架构设计中,以下哪些组件可能用到?

A.节点同步模块

B.共识算法模块

C.数据库中间件

D.智能合约执行器

E.API网关

三、简答题(共5题,每题4分)

1.简述区块链后端工程师在智能合约开发中的主要职责。

2.解释什么是“拜占庭容错”(BFT),及其在区块链系统中的作用。

3.如何优化区块链节点的同步性能?请列举至少三种方法。

4.在区块链系统中,数据分片(Sharding)技术的作用是什么?

5.简述区块链后端开发中,如何处理高并发交易场景。

四、论述题(共2题,每题6分)

1.结合实际案例,分析区块链后端开发中,如何平衡性能与安全性。

2.探讨区块链跨链技术(如Polkadot、Cosmos)在后端开发中的应用前景及挑战。

答案与解析

一、单选题答案与解析

1.B.共识机制

解析:共识机制是区块链实现分布式账本共享的核心,通过算法确保所有节点对账本状态达成一致。哈希链是数据结构,P2P网络是传输层,加密算法是数据安全手段,但均非共享关键。

2.B.PostgreSQL

解析:PostgreSQL是关系型数据库,适用于复杂查询但写入性能较低,不适合高频交易场景。LevelDB、Redis、MongoDB更适合高并发读写。

3.B.Solidity

解析:Solidity是以太坊智能合约的官方语言,其他选项中Python、Java、Go可用于区块链开发,但非以太坊生态主流。

4.C.PoW(工作量证明)

解析:PoW能耗高、同步慢,不适合高性能场景。PoS、PBFT、Raft均优化了性能,而Raft本身即共识算法,非机制。

5.A.Gossip协议

解析:Gossip协议通过冗余传播加速节点间信息同步,适合区块链场景。Merkle树用于数据验证,Bloom过滤用于快速查找,CAP定理是理论模型。

6.C.数据分片技术

解析:分片可将大规模数据分散

文档评论(0)

1亿VIP精品文档

相关文档